The Welcome Center Greeter works closely with the Lead Welcome Center Greeter to ensure the quality of all components of greeting, providing a consistently engaging, dynamic and welcoming first impression of The Children’s Museum of Indianapolis, Inc. He/she will spend the majority of their time on the floor of the Welcome Center greeting our visitors as the standard of excellence. Serves as a role model for exceptional customer service including safety, courtesy, show, cleanliness and efficiency. The standard schedule includes Sundays and various weekdays.

ESSENTIAL RESPONSIBILITIES:
1. Performs greeting function in the Welcome Center, ensuring that every visitor who enters our door is acknowledged, greeted with a smile and a fun and energetic welcome to TCM. Ensure that every individual/family/group is offered a map and receives a positive start to their visit and a sincere farewell when they exit.

2. Creates a dynamic approach to greeting guests, as an inverse relationship to attendance volume – making daily or hourly adjustments to the type of guest engagement we perform to ensure that minimum greeting standards are always met, while maintaining crowd flow.

3. Serves as a role model for staff in customer service standards and product knowledge.

4. Works closely with the Lead Greeter and recommends new ideas and concepts to help energize the greeting function which may include but are not limited to: costumes, toys and props.

5. Performs “Welcome Time” program and suggests new ideas to keep the program feeling fresh, energetic, and relevant.

6. Assists with overflow crowds at the Box Office and Member Services area. Promotes and suggests membership purchases to visitors as they arrive.

7. Cross utilized in all areas of Visitor Services as needed. Executes excellent service in all Visitor Services areas including: Member Services Desk, Entrance Gates, Coat Check, Lower Level Ticket Booth, Concierge Desk, and Welcome Center.

8. Serves as Safety Warden for department.
